+URPMI-PROXY:
+------------
+HOW TO INSTALL:
+
+1. copy urpmi-proxy.cgi to /usr/share/urpmi-proxy/cgi-bin/
+2. copy urpmi-proxy.conf to /etc/ and possibly adjust the settings.
+3. copy the apache.conf file to be included into apache config somewhere.
+ Something like /etc/httpd/conf/webapps.d/ is a good idea, but rename it
+ to urpmi-proxy.conf or something, if all webapps had apache.conf files,
+ it'd be a mess.
+4. reload apache to take into effect the configuration file.
+5. and voila; http://server.com/mageia should be usable as a local mirror
+
+NOTE: take care to look over the settings, especially the cache directories.

+URPMI-PROXY:
+------------
+
+The CGI file is meant as an alias for /mageia on a webserver; so that
+it can be used as a urpmi repository and it proxies the calls with caching to
+configured repositories. Overriding with an extra local repos and turning is
+also possible.
+
+After installation (see INSTALL file), you can use eg:
+http://your.server.com/mageia/distrib/1/x86_64/
+as an urpmi distrib repository to install from or setting it in your other
+mageia machines.
+
+It proxies all releases, versions and architectures and even iso files,
+since it just caches files. Only the files you'll effectively request,
+will be stored in the cache though. Even though some files are always checked
+before checking for cache, in the event that those files can't be checked,
+it'll use those cached files anyway.
+
+ADVANCED USAGE:
+---------------
+This standard usages will let you cache your whole network (or chroots), but
+not the machine this urpmi-proxy is running on. You can actually do this by
+configuring the sources in the config file to the ones you were using in your
+urpmi settings, and then remove all configured media from urpmi; then
+adding the media, directly from your server with this proxy url.

+## URPMI-PROXY:
+## ============
+## urpmi-proxy's config file, defaults are commented out.
+## urpmi-proxy is a cgi script that's to be used as a repository mirror, it'll
+## get what you need and download it from configured sources.
+
+## Define your sources here; The paths have to be configured to stop at the
+## base path of the mirror, most of them end in either /mageia or /Mageia .
+## (don't end them on a / !)
+## possible sources:
+## urpmi the urpmi sources of this machine
+## mirrorlist://url a mirrorlist url (url can be $MIRRORLIST)
+## file://path a local path on the filesystem
+## http://server/path an http mirror
+## ftp://server/path an ftp mirror
+## rsync://server/path an rsync mirror (rsync is not yet supported)
+
+# $sources = [
+## 'file:///var/lib/urpmi-proxy/repository', ## local extra repos
+# 'urpmi'
+# ];
+
+## Location of the logfile, it's a request log with cache status results.
+# $logfile = '/var/log/urpmi-proxy.log';
+
+## Debug
+# $debug = 0;
+
+## Define the urpmi-proxy cache (be careful, can take a huge amount of space).
+# $cache_path = '/var/cache/urpmi-proxy';
+
+## Define the temporary cache which is used while downloading files.
+## (Keep this path preferably in the same filesystem as the cache_path.)
+# $cache_tmp_path = '/var/tmp/urpmi-proxy';
+
+## These files will always be checked for newer versions.
+# $check_updates_only_files = 'MD5SUM';
+
+## These files will not be check for newer versions if they exist.
+# $check_no_updates_files = undef;
+
+## These files will be merged from every sources.
+# $merge_files = 'media.cfg';
+
+## These are the tuning settings when downloading files.
+# $connect_timeout = 120;
+# $ftp_response_timeout = 30;
+# $max_stall_speed = 8192;
+# $max_stall_time = 60;
